Announcing Nashville’s 4th of July Fireworks Display
-
Fireworks display is common in the US especially on the 4th of July. Nashville’s 4th of July festival is held annually at the downtown Riverfront Park. They say Nashville’s fireworks show is the 3rd best in the nation, after New York City and Washington, DC! I heard lots of good feedback and man.. it’s not bad! This annual event is a spectacular sight to be seen and is one of our must see and do family events of the year. So bring the whole family and celebrate Independence Day - the Nashville style!
You should go there earlier to secure a spot and the ideal spot is somewhere along the pedestrian bridge over the water. Fireworks starts at 9:00 in the evening.
